Output dcd581700eeb31146361a83a579a687be0c63a58b06a08d88a728b911580ffc1:3

value
393185
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7aa4ea67ba7231efa74e2f848a4ed32333069d7e OP_EQUAL
address
3CsVvVCTHiRz1p9WBCpoCHYmjqLEmKYrt2
transaction
dcd581700eeb31146361a83a579a687be0c63a58b06a08d88a728b911580ffc1
confirmations
324890
spent
true